Recent Performance and Trends
In the past quarter, DIS stock has shown some volatility, reflecting a mix of factors including earnings reports, subscription growth in Disney+, and the ongoing evolution of theme parks post-COVID. After a decline in late 2022, DIS saw a rebound this year, mainly driven by strong ticket sales in its amusement parks and a surge in content production for Disney+. According to the latest financial reports, revenue for the third quarter of 2023 saw an increase of approximately 10% year-over-year, largely attributed to the thriving comeback of its theme parks and an increase in streaming subscriptions.
However, challenges persist. Higher operational costs, inflation, and competition in the streaming market present ongoing hurdles. In Q3, Disney’s operating expenses grew, impacting its profit margins, which raised concerns among investors. Analysts are particularly focused on the upcoming release strategy for Disney+, as well as how Disney will handle potential content cuts to streamline operations in response to changing market demands.
Market Reactions and Analyst Opinions
Market analysts have mixed opinions on DIS stock as of late 2023. Some view it as a volatile buy, especially given its historical resilience and strong brand recognition. Others are cautious, citing variable performance in its media networks segment. Recent price targets set by investment firms range from $85 to $120, which underscores the prevailing uncertainty in valuation. Institutional investors are tapping into an optimistic angle, emphasizing Disney’s potential in expanding international markets and exploring new monetization strategies for its flagship franchises.
